Unit Secretary - Full Time - Days
Crisp Regional Health Services is a healthcare provider in the United States, seeking a Unit Secretary to provide administrative and secretarial support for the Nursing department. The role involves managing clerical tasks, assisting nursing staff, and ensuring efficient operation within the assigned nursing unit.

Responsibilities
Screens guests and telephone calls and notifies the nursing staff, or records and relays messages
Establishes, maintains, and revises record keeping and filing system. Classifies, sorts and files correspondence, articles, records, and other documents
Gathers data unit records and prepares, completes, and/or processes reports, records, billings, etc. which require an understanding of both the Nursing department and CRHS policies and procedures
Opens, sorts, and distributes mail
Requisitions office supplies and distributes supplies when received
Transcribes physicians’ orders and routes them to appropriate departments
Completes manual requisitions as necessary
Enters, quires and retrieves data related to physician orders, unit inventory stock levels and drug discontinues and holds
Generates the surgery, radiology, and treatment sheets for each nursing unit
Tracks status of test results and files
Enters messages for physicians and all consultation requests into the system
Discharges patients from nursing units, places physician's patient summary sheets on patient charts daily
Orders patient care and stock supplies for the patient care unit and maintains adequate unit supplies
Conducts a clerical review of patients’ medical records from admission through discharge, and for forwarding transcription and reports to HIM for retention
Prepares reports and compiles statistics as required
Assists the nursing staff in providing basic care to patients as needed
Performs other related job duties as assigned
Qualification
Required
Requires a high school diploma or a GED state certification with an emphasis in Office Occupations and Administrative Skills
Requires up to three months of work-related experience or any equivalent combination of education, training and experience
Requires and maintains a certification in Basic Life Saving (BLS). (If BLS certification is not current upon hire, it must be obtained within three (3) months of hire.)
Preferred
A Certified Nursing Assistant certification is preferred
